Animal Liberationist Thugs Harass Wachovia Employees
This is tertiary targeting, and it is now a felony thanks to the Animal Enterprise Terrorism Act. Thugs from the Animal Liberation Front are targeting employees of Wachovia, Corporation--a financial company--vandalizing their property and otherwise terrorizing them. Why is ALF targeting employees of a financial company? Wachovia owns stock in GlaxoSmithKline, which does business with Huntingdon Life Sciences, that the terrorists want to drive out of business for conducting animal research. Such is the fanaticism that is bred by animal rights/liberation when its primary leadership--Gary Francione excepted--generally refrain from the kind of vigorous criticism against violence and intimidation in the name of the animals that might influence their co-believers to remain peaceful and within the law. Indeed, PETA ludicrously extols these types of actions by likening them to the Underground Railroad's liberating slaves. Let us just hope that some fanatic doesn't decide to become John Brown.
